Laos and Vietnam agree to deepen bilateral ties


Saleumxay Kommasith (right) welcoming Nguyen Chi Dung. - VT

VIENTIANE: Laos and Vietnam have agreed to step up joint efforts in key areas of cooperation, laying the groundwork for stronger political and economic ties in the years ahead.

The agreement was made during an official visit by Vietnam’s Deputy Prime Minister Nguyen Chi Dung to Laos from July 9-11, during which he met with Lao leaders and held talks.
